The following reaction was performed in a sealed vessel at 728 âC :
H2(g)+I2(g)â2HI(g)
Initially, only H2 and I2 were present at concentrations of [H2]=3.30M and[I2]=3.00M. The equilibrium concentration of I2 is 0.0600 M . What is the equilibrium constant, Kc, for the reaction at this temperature?
Express your answer numerically.
